☆ Be the first to review + Add to your collection — Join freeDC's "Magazine of Weird Humor" is in fine form with this September 1975 entry, featuring a cover by Wally Wood that captures the publication's gloriously absurd spirit. Two rubbery, grotesquely exaggerated figures are locked in a chaotic tangle — one dangling upside-down, shoe flying loose — against a vivid pink background ringed with a dense parade of equally bizarre cartoon faces. It's a wonderfully unhinged invitation to the strange comedy waiting inside, including Steve Skeates's story "The Make-out Queen of Lord Byron High!" brought to life by Ric Estrada.
